Climate change refers to the long term changes in the Earth’s climate especially those caused by human activities such as burning of fossil fuels, deforestation and pollution, leading to an increase in the Earth’s average surface temperature, altered precipitation patterns, and other environmental impacts.
Climate change devastates ecosystems,causing rising sea levels (3.2mm/year), intense natural disasters (26% increase since 1980), melting glaciers (18% since 1980), and extreme weather events, displacing 22.5 million people annually with global economic losses exceeding $320 billion (2020).
Climate change causes sea levels to rise through melting glaciers, ice sheet collapse and thermal expansion, leading to coastal erosion, flooding, saltwater intrusion and loss of ecosystems. By 2100, sea levels may rise 26-82 cm, displacing 143 million people, contaminating water sources and causing $1 trillion in economic losses annually.
Climate change demands urgent action. Effective strategies include transitioning to renewable energy, carbon capture, sustainable land use and climate resilient infrastructure. International cooperation, policy reforms and public awareness are crucial. Mitigating climate change requires collective efforts, reducing emissions by 45% by 2030 and achieving net-zero by 2050 to secure a livable future.

Climate change refers to long term changes in temperature, precipitation, and other atmospheric conditions. Sea level is the average level of the ocean’s surface, which is crucial for coastal ecosystems and human settlements. As of 2024, the global mean sea level stands approximately 97 mm above the 1993 average, reflecting a steady increase due to climate factors.
Effects of Climate Change on Sea Levels:
1. Melting Glaciers and Ice Caps: Contributing to rising sea levels.
2. Polar Ice Sheet Melting: Accelerating the increase in ocean volume.
3. Thermal Expansion: Warming oceans expand, raising sea levels.
4. Increased Precipitation: Leads to higher water volumes in the sea.
5. Ice Loss from Greenland and Antarctica: Significant impact on sea level rise.
6. Sea Level Rise in India: Expected to rise by 0.3-0.8 meters by 2100, impacting millions.
7. Coastal Erosion: Accelerated by rising sea levels, threatening coastal habitats.
Recent studies and judgments highlight the urgency of addressing sea level rise. For instance, the Intergovernmental Panel on Climate Change (IPCC) reports that global sea levels could rise by 1.1 meters by 2100 under high-emission scenarios.
Conclusion:
It’s very important not to disrupt nature because uncontrolled climate change can seriously affect sea levels. To keep sea levels stable and protect coastal areas, we need to reduce emissions and adopt sustainable practices. Acting now is essential to protect our planet and ensure a safe future for coming generations.

Climate change refers to long term alterations in temperature, precipitation patterns, and other atmospheric conditions. It affects ecosystems, economies, and human health worldwide. As climate change progresses, its impacts are becoming increasingly evident. For example, global temperatures have risen by approximately 1.2°C since the pre-industrial era, leading to more frequent and severe weather events.
Is Climate Change More Disadvantageous to Women Than Men?
Yes, climate change often disproportionately affects women more than men. Here’s why:
1. Vulnerability: Women, particularly in developing countries, are more vulnerable to climate related disasters due to socio-economic factors and limited access to resources.
2. Health Impacts: Women are more likely to suffer from heat stress and other health issues exacerbated by extreme weather conditions.
3. Economic Dependence: Many women rely on climate-sensitive sectors like agriculture, making them more susceptible to changes in weather patterns and crop yields.
4. Social Roles: Traditional gender roles often place the burden of water collection and food preparation on women, increasing their exposure to climate impacts.
5. Access to Resources: Women typically have less access to financial and technological resources for adaptation and resilience.
6. Displacement: Women are disproportionately affected by displacement caused by climate induced events like flooding and storms.
Conclusion:
Climate change presents significant risks to both men and women, but women, particularly in vulnerable regions, face greater disadvantages. To protect all individuals and ensure a sustainable future, it is crucial to safeguard our environment and address climate change. Implementing effective environmental policies and promoting gender equality in climate action are essential steps to mitigate future dangers and support those most at risk.
